About Corina Sandu
Corina Sandu is a scholar working on Automotive Engineering, Civil and Structural Engineering and Statistics, Probability and Uncertainty, having authored 178 papers that have together received 2.0k indexed citations. Recurring topics across this work include Soil Mechanics and Vehicle Dynamics (73 papers), Vehicle Dynamics and Control Systems (51 papers), Probabilistic and Robust Engineering Design (31 papers), Dynamics and Control of Mechanical Systems (25 papers), Mechanical Engineering and Vibrations Research (24 papers), Winter Sports Injuries and Performance (21 papers), Hydraulic and Pneumatic Systems (20 papers) and Structural Health Monitoring Techniques (15 papers). The work is most often cited by research in Statistics, Probability and Uncertainty (423 citations), Civil and Structural Engineering (1.2k citations) and Automotive Engineering (630 citations). Corina Sandu has collaborated with scholars based in United States, South Africa and Spain. Frequent co-authors include Adrian Sandu, Mehdi Ahmadian, Carmine Senatore, Saied Taheri, Ricardo A. Burdisso, David Gorsich, Lin Li, Sh. Taheri, Rui He and Shamsodin Taheri. Their work appears in journals such as The Journal of the Acoustical Society of America, IEEE Access and Journal of Sound and Vibration.
